IFrame页面内target目标跳转到另一个iframe
今天遇到的问题是如何让在同一页面内的两个Iframe中的链接可以进行跳转。自己做了个尝试,其实也就是两行代码就搞掂了,代码如下:
main.html
<html>
<head></head>
<body>
<iframe id="links" src="left.html" scrolling="no" frameborder="0" width="100%" height="100%"></iframe>
<br>
<iframe id="rightFrame" src="welcome.html" scrolling="no" frameborder="0" width="100%" height="100%"></iframe>
</body>
</html>
left.html
<html>
<body>
<a href="#" onclick="test()">test</a>
</body>
</html>
js部分
function test(){
var frameid = parent.document.getElementById("rightFrame");
frameid.src = "right.html";
}ameid.src = "right.html";
}
分享到:
相关推荐
首先在父页面的javascript给定义一个window.name,并赋予一个字符串值,如window.name="test",其中赋予的字符串值可以随意定义,然后在Iframe页面的Form 标签中定义target属性,并且其值也必须与之前定义的window....
在表单提交时,通过设置`target`属性为特定的iframe,可以使表单数据提交到该iframe内,从而实现页面跳转。 ```html <form target="myIframe"> <!-- 表单元素 --> ``` #### 4. 使用`window.opener` 当一个新窗口...
在现代Web开发中,`iframe`(Inline Frame)是一种常见的技术,用于在当前网页中嵌入另一个网页或文档。通过`iframe`,开发者可以实现丰富的功能,如广告展示、第三方登录集成等。然而,在某些情况下,我们可能需要...
`iframe`允许我们在一个HTML文档中嵌入另一个HTML文档,从而实现页面内容的动态切换,而不会打断用户的操作流程。 **一、iframe的基本使用** `<iframe>`标签是HTML5中的一个元素,用于在当前文档中嵌入另一个文档。...
TreeView控件中的每个TreeNode节点设置了一个文本显示和一个链接地址(NavigateUrl),以及一个目标属性(Target),这个目标属性指向右iframe的名称(Right)。当用户在TreeView控件中选择一个节点时,链接地址会被...
iframe 是 HTML 中的一个标签,用于在当前网页中嵌套另一个网页。iframe 标签内部可以包含其他网页的内容,例如图片、视频、音频等。然而,在 Android WebView 中,如果我们不做特殊处理,iframe 标签内部的跳转将...
这是`iframe`最基础的用法,通过设置`src`属性,我们可以直接将一个HTML页面嵌入到当前页面中。以下是一个基本的`iframe`标签示例: ```html <iframe src="http://example.com/嵌入的页面....
在Web开发中,页面跳转是常用的页面控制技术之一,它允许用户从当前页面跳转到另一个页面。在嵌套的iframe结构中,页面跳转会变得稍微复杂一些,因为需要定位到正确的目标页面。JavaScript提供了不同的对象和属性来...
这种方式非常适合于直接跳转到另一个页面。 ##### 3. **`window.navigate()`** 虽然在某些浏览器中仍然可用,但`window.navigate()`并不是一个标准的方法,因此并不推荐使用。其语法如下: ```javascript ...
当页面被包含在一个或多个框架内时,如果想要进行页面跳转,但目标是框架外的父页面,可以使用`window.parent`对象来实现。例如,以下两种代码示例展示了如何使用JavaScript进行父页面跳转: - JSP: ```jsp ...
这种方式能够有效地实现在一个页面中展示不同的内容或功能模块,而无需跳转到新的页面。本文将探讨如何通过`<iframe>`结合`POST`请求来实现数据的传递,并展示一种利用`<form>`表单的方式完成这一过程。 #### 二、...
iframe是一个内联框架,能够在一个页面中嵌入另一个页面。通过设置表单的target属性指向一个隐藏的iframe,当表单被提交时,数据就会发送到这个iframe中而不是新的页面。因为iframe是隐藏的,用户看不到它加载新内容...
使用此扩展包可以构建出一个iframe架构并带有标签页管理的后台框架。 功能 双击关闭标签页 当标签页过多时,可通过鼠标滚轮选择或者按住鼠标拖动 支持右键操作(目前支持的操作有:关闭所有标签、关闭其他标签、刷新...
`:跳转到上一个页面(即引用该页面的页面)。 以上就是在MVC中常用的几种页面跳转方式及其应用场景的详细介绍。通过这些方法,开发者可以根据实际需求灵活地实现页面之间的导航,提升应用程序的功能性和可用性。
回调函数是被作为参数传递到另一个函数中,并在另一个函数执行完毕后被调用的函数。在AJAX调用中,`success`和`error`参数即为回调函数,它们分别在请求成功和请求失败时被调用。 ### 知识点6:CSS尺寸单位 在设置...
`<iframe>`允许我们将一个网页嵌入到另一个网页中,使其在后台运行,从而达到不影响主页面的效果。 首先,我们需要在HTML文档中添加一个隐藏的`<iframe>`元素。它的大小通常设为0,以确保它在页面上不可见,同时...
接下来,iframe是一种在网页内嵌入另一个HTML页面的技术。通过在HTML表单的`target`属性指定iframe的ID,当表单提交时,响应的内容就可以在指定的iframe中显示,而不是整个页面跳转。在本例中,一个隐藏的iframe(`...
例如,子页面可以改变`window.parent.location.href`来使父页面跳转到新的URL。 四、事件触发和监听 子页面可以创建并触发自定义事件,然后由父页面监听这些事件以执行相应的处理。这种方式需要确保事件能够在不同...
- 不要在自定义框架名称或 ID 中使用下划线作为第一个字符,因为这可能会导致浏览器忽略这些名称或 ID。 #### 六、总结 通过灵活使用 `<a>` 标签的 `target` 属性,开发者能够更好地控制用户界面的交互体验,尤其...
我们给iframe一个随机的名字以避免冲突,并将其设置为不可见。 ```javascript var ifrName = 'upfile' + Math.random(); var ifr = $("<iframe name='" + ifrName + "' width='0' height='0' frameborder='0'></...